Course Content

• Playful Public Space Design Principles
• Inclusive Play Design and Accessibility for All Ages and Abilities
• Understanding User Needs and Playful Public Space Programming
• Risk Management and Safety in Playful Public Spaces
• Sustainable Materials and Environmental Considerations in Playful Public Space Development
• Community Engagement and Participatory Design Processes
• Playful Public Space Maintenance and Operations
• Funding and Budgeting for Playful Public Spaces
• Case Studies: Successful Playful Public Space Projects
• Assessing the Impact of Playful Public Spaces: Evaluation and Measurement
